2G AWD Maintenance

My 2G AWD is about to reach 60k, so far i've kept up to date with mainetance and have to make only a few repairs. However, I know that something is going to pop up next and I was wondering what other area should i be mindful of. So far I have done:
Maintenance:
All drive belts and some new pulleys
Fuel Filter
PCV
Thermostat

Repairs:
Crank Pulley
Clutch Master Cylinder
Clutch Slave Cylinder

What else should i be concerned with in the immediate future throw-out bearing. ball-joints, axles, etc. ?

does all drive belts include a timing belt/water pump and balance shaft belt

you need to get those done at 60k. a broken timing belt will end up with at least 8 bent valves(taking the motor apart), a broken balance shaft belt can hit the timing belt and snap it(this happens alot of the time when a balance shaft belt goes), and a water pump bearing failure can result in leaking all your antifreeze and overheating causing the head to warp (anyone with half a brain usually will notice if all there antifreeze has leaked out though).

might wanna flush the tranny, and transfer case...

That may just be the balance shaft belt.
Never know, depends on what exactly this "vibration" feels like.
I say honestly just get the timing belt, balance shaft and the other things necessary changed at the time changed and thats it. Theres not really any "DIE IF YOU DON'T DO" service for your car other than the belts.
